Какие бывают языки программирования?
Вопросы Как купить обои?
Вопросы Торговое оборудование — потенциал модульных систем
Вопросы Каких питомцев можно завести дома?
Вопросы Как защитить свой дом современными способами?
Вопросы Из чего состоит межэтажная лестница?
Вопросы Нужно ли покупать посудомоечную машину?
Вопросы Что такое «Биткоин краны»?
Вопросы Использование кулеров для воды
Языки программирования развиваются вместе с компьютерной техникой, как средство взаимодействия человека и компьютера, поэтому их улучшение идет в сторону удобства для человека
Компьютер — мощное средство помощи для человека, без которого сегодня сложно представить развитие общества. Языки программирования позволяют человеку задать нужную команду, поэтому бывают языки программирования прежде всего машинные, то есть такие, которые поймет техника. Их язык сложен для человека и состоит из набора символов, который для человека непонятен, сложен для запоминания. Такие языки называются ассемблерами. На них пишут только специалисты, их сложно выучить, но программа на них выполняется быстро, в ней нет ненужных и промежуточных команд.
Следующий этап развития языков — машинно-ориентированные языки, то есть такие, которые и на машину и на человека ориентированы, здесь уже есть логика, понятная для человека в составлении алгоритма, более понятный синтаксис и т.д. И бывают языки программирования высшего уровня, когда они предназначены для удобства человека, они близки к природному языку, а затем специальные интерпретаторы переводят с данного языка программу на машинный. Конечно, это дольше, забирается больше ресурсов компьютера: памяти, процессорного времени, но зато и человек тратит меньше сил на изучение языка, ему легче переучиться при необходимости, быстрее и приятнее писать код на таком языке.
Бывают языки программирования: Паскаль, PHP, Java и т.д.